Lamine Yamal may be one of the hottest rising stars in world football, but as a recent funny encounter proved, not everyone recognizes him off the pitch especially when he’s feeling cheeky.
The 17-year-old FC Barcelona and Spain sensation found himself in a humorous situation.
A group of unsuspecting tourists approached him not as a football celebrity, but simply as a helpful passerby.

According to eyewitnesses, the group of tourists stopped Yamal and politely asked him to take a photo for them, not realizing they were speaking to one of football’s most talked-about young players.
Ever polite, Yamal took their phone and prepared to take the picture. But what happened next quickly went viral among fans online.

One of the women in the group, noticing something familiar about the teenager, asked him casually, “What’s your name?” Without missing a beat, Yamal replied, “My name is Ryan.”
The woman, clearly still suspicious, followed up with another question: “And in reality?”suggesting she wasn’t fully convinced by the name he had just given.
Still, Yamal kept a straight face and insisted, once again, “Ryan.”
At that point, curiosity turned into a guessing game. The woman turned to her friend, whispering her doubts. One of them, apparently more football-savvy, leaned in and discreetly revealed the truth: “That’s Lamine Yamal.”
Once the realization set in, the entire mood changed. Some in the group began to piece it together, the young man holding their phone wasn’t just a helpful stranger.
It was the Lamine Yamal, Spain’s teenage prodigy who’s been dazzling fans with his dribbling, composure, and maturity beyond his years.
One of the women, now fully starstruck, began pleading with Yamal to take a photo with her. “Please, let me take a picture with you,” she reportedly said. “Because if I miss this chance, I don’t know when I’ll get it again.”
But the young star, cool and composed as ever, gently told her to relax. “Don’t worry,” he said. “We’ll take a picture later.”
The lighthearted moment quickly spread online after being shared by fans who either witnessed it or heard about it through local media.
While many were amused by Yamal’s playful use of the name “Ryan,” others praised him for staying grounded despite his growing fame.
At just 17, Lamine Yamal has already been making history. He became the youngest-ever player to debut for FC Barcelona and later for the Spanish national team, dazzling crowds with his technical brilliance and football IQ.
But it’s these kinds of everyday interactions that remind fans that behind the rising fame, he’s still just a teenager having a bit of fun.
